Court rejects Salah's appeal

None

High Court Justice Edmond Levy rejected an appeal filed by Raed Salah, the leader of the leader of the northern branch of the Islamic Movement, against a district court's decision to sentence him to five months in prison for attacking a police officer.

 

"Salah led a group of people in an unauthorized rally which was nothing more than an attempt to incite hatred and tension surrounding the renovation at the entrance to the Temple Mount," the judge said in his ruling. (Aviad Glickman)
